"NIGHTLY NEWS" RATINGS WIN

"NBC Nightly News With Brian Williams" was the most watched network evening newscast for the week of March 8-14, 2010, according to Nielsen Media Research data. During the week, "Nightly" saw 9.140 million total viewers, +1.191 million more than ABC "World News,’" 7.949 million and +3.002 million more than CBS "Evening News’" 6.138 million.

"Nightly" has topped "World News" by over a million viewers for 10 consecutive weeks. Season-to-date, "Nightly" leads "World News" by +1.282 million total viewers and is the only newscast to show growth versus the same period last season.

Last week, "Nightly" also led in the key demo adults 25-54. "Nightly" delivered a 2.2 rating A25-54, ahead of "World News’" 1.8 and "Evening News’" 1.5. With 2.684 million A25-54 (000) viewers last week, the newscast beat "World News" by +474,000 viewers. Season-to-date, "Nightly" leads "World News" by +523,000 A25-54 viewers. This is the 68th consecutive week "Nightly" has topped "World News" in this key demo.

As the number one network broadcast last week, "Nightly News" delivered a 6.1/12 Household rating, with "World News" in second place with a 5.4/11, and "Evening News" in third with a 4.1/8.

On its digital platforms, "Nightly" continued its strong performance last week with more than 4 million online streams for the week ending March 13, 2010.
